Davis Township
Davis Township is a locality in Pottawatomie, Oklahoma. Davis Township is situated nearby to the village Johnson, as well as near the hamlet Aydelotte.Places in the Area

Johnson is a town in north-central Pottawatomie County, Oklahoma, United States. As of the 2020 census, Johnson had a population of 457. Johnson is situated 2 miles east of Davis Township.
